Funciones trigonométricas en SQL

Autor: | Última modificación: 21 de noviembre de 2022 | Tiempo de Lectura: 2 minutos
Temas en este post: ,

¿Sabes que puedes utilizar funciones trigonométricas en SQL? Si quieres ver cómo se emplean en tus bases de datos, no dudes en seguir leyendo este artículo, pues te contaremos todo acerca de las funciones trigonométricas en SQL.

Funciones trigonométricas en SQL

Es posible que mientras estás realizando bases de datos con valores numéricos en SQL, tengas las necesidad de obtener una respuesta para cada sentencia, tales como seno, coseno, tangente, cotangente, secante y cosecante.

Obtener resultados de SEN y COS

Para empezar, vamos a recordar las ejemplificaciones que establecimos en nuestro anterior artículos acerca de las funciones SIN y COS para SQL. Para emplearlas, solo debes integrar el número al que le sacarás el dato trigonométrico y deberás ejecutarla para visualizarlo en la tabla.

En primer lugar, encontramos el proceso para obtener el seno de dos números:

SELECT SIN (90), SIN (-90);

SIN (90)SIN (-90)
0.8939966636-0.8939966636

Ahora, veremos el proceso para obtener el coseno de un dato:

SELECT COS (45), COS (-45);

COS (45)COS (-45)
0.52532198881-0.52532198881

Obtener resultados de COT

Ahora bien, un proceso que no integramos en el anterior artículo es el proceso para obtener el resultado de la cotangente o COT. Para ello, solo deberás adjuntar el número sobre el que quieres obtener una respuesta y ejecutarlo.

SELECT COT (45), COT (-45);

Una vez ejecutado, podrás visualizar la siguiente tabla:

COT (45)COT (-45)
10.6173696237

Obtener resultados de ASIN

Para devolver el arcoseno de una serie de datos, deberás utilizar la sentencia ASIN() para obtener los resultados esperados en la máquina virtual de MySQL.

SELECT ASIN (0), ASIN(45), ASIN (-45), ASIN (0.99), ASIN (-0,99)

Una vez ejecutados, podrás visualizar la siguiente tabla con todos tus resultados:

ASIN (0) ASIN (45) ASIN (-45)ASIN (0.99)ASIN (-0.99)
01.4292568534704693-1.4292568534704693

Obtener resultados de ACOS

Para devolver el resultado arcocoseno de una serie de datos, debes emplear la sentencia ACOS() para obtener los resultados con SQL.

A continuación, te presentamos un ejemplo donde se representará el uso de esta sentencia.

SELECT ACOS (0), ACOS (45), ACOS (-45), ACOS (0.99), ACOS (-0,99)

Una vez ejecutados, podrás visualizar la siguiente tabla.

ACOS (0)ACOS (45)ACOS (-45)ACOS (0.99)ACOS (-0.99)
1.570794322679489660.14153947332442733.00005318026366

Obtener resultados de ATAN

Por último, para obtener el valor de un arcotangente de una serie preestablecida de datos, tendrás que hacer uso de la función ATAN(), donde podrás ingresar el dato necesario.

El siguiente ejemplo representa el uso de esta función:

SELECT ATAN (0), ATAN (45), ATAN (-45), ATAN (0.99), ATAN (-0,99)

ATAN (0)ATAN (45)ATAN (-45)ATAN (0.99)ATAN (-0.99)
01.548577614681775-1.5485776146817750.700373000666359-0.700373000666359

Sigue aprendiendo con KeepCoding

Sabemos que aprender las funciones trigonométricas en SQL te ha abierto los deseos de obtener mucho más conocimientos, por lo tanto, te recomendamos echarle un vistazo al temario de nuestra formación intensiva: el Big Data, Inteligencia Artificial & Machine Learning Full Stack Bootcamp. ¿Te gustaría convertirte en todo un profesional? ¡Matricúlate pronto!

👉 Descubre más del Big Data, Inteligencia Artificial & Machine Learning Full Stack Bootcamp ¡Descarga el temario!

👉 Prueba el Bootcamp Gratis por una Semana ¡Empieza ahora mismo!

👉 Conoce nuestros otros Bootcamps en Programación y Tecnología

[email protected]

¿Trabajo? Aprende a programar y consíguelo.

¡No te pierdas la próxima edición del Aprende a Programar desde Cero Full Stack Jr. Bootcamp!

 

Prepárate en 4 meses, aprende las últimas tecnologías y consigue trabajo desde ya. 

 

Solo en España hay más de 120.400 puestos tech sin cubrir, y con un sueldo 11.000€ por encima de la media nacional. ¡Es tu momento!

 

🗓️ Próxima edición: 13 de febrero

 

Reserva tu plaza descubre las becas disponibles.